Transaction 5629112790bf13b0f977ec295bcdb5c32364543a99ecb4645b6aff7fc7857067
1 Input
2 Outputs
- 5629112790bf13b0f977ec295bcdb5c32364543a99ecb4645b6aff7fc7857067:0
- 5629112790bf13b0f977ec295bcdb5c32364543a99ecb4645b6aff7fc7857067:1
value 18137793
address 1CVUKbn8peFCXorDjxgpTVuufWbnwD1wKa
value 1834992
address 1MsaV5dCH44wfxnTQ2nqN9458nbWcZCPTK